Any opinions? Or concerns wrt. dropping the legacy pass manager support?

As another option, we could drop LLVM 14 too, drop typed IR pointers already, and live with that one test failure for LLVM < 17 (a bit of a PITA, as the same failure causes a druntime integration test to fail too). I don't think that LLVM problem would be a huge deal in practice, for non-official packages using such an older LLVM (or our official FreeBSD package, which uses LLVM 15 IIRC). It'd be interesting to see when clang switched to opaque IR pointers by default. Edit: According to godbolt, clang switched in v15 already.
